Pennsylvania Governor Josh Shapiro signed the state's main budget bill for fiscal 2024 into law on August 3. The fiscal 2024 budget provides for $45.0 billion in general fund appropriations, representing a 10.23 percent increase over fiscal 2023 spending.

The 2023-24 Commonwealth Budget was signed by Governor Shapiro on August 3, 2023.

Revenues come mainly from tax collections, licensing fees, federal aid, and returns on investments. Expenditures generally include spending on government salaries, infrastructure, education, public pensions, public assistance, corrections, Medicaid, and transportation.

The General Assembly makes its decisions on the budget in the form of the General Appropriation Bill and individual appropriation bills. The General Appropriation Bill contains appropriations for the executive, legislative and judicial departments, public schools, and for public debt.

Hear this out loud PausePer the US Census Bureau, Pennsylvania's combined state and local direct general expenditures were $147.5 billion in FY 2021 (the most recent year census data were available), or $11,337 per capita. (Census data exclude ?business-like? activities such as utilities and transfers between state and local governments.)
